Leslie
Cove Bay
Westhill
Aberdeenshire
Fraserburgh
Macduff
Peterhead
Aberdeenshire
Aboyne
Portlethen
Banchory
Stonehaven
Aberdeenshire
Ballater
Aberdeenshire
Stonehaven
Tarland
Ballater
Meldrum Ho
Inverurie
Aberdeenshire
Banchory
Inverurie